In a city of fire, iron, and suspicion, the heroes must steal an infernal relic before devils turn the trap against them.
Description:
The trail descends into Dis, the second layer of the Nine Hells, where towers of black metal rise above streets watched by spies, soldiers, and worse. Somewhere inside Dispater’s fortress-city lies a Planar Anchor, an artifact capable of strengthening the bonds that keep Tiamat imprisoned. The characters must decide how to breach the Iron City: disguise, negotiation, sabotage, or open assault. Every bargain has a hook, every ally has a price, and every mistake draws infernal attention. Designed as Act IV of a linked planar saga, but playable on its own. Characters begin at 11th level.

While the Revolutionary War rages, the party sails up the Mississippi River into the heart of darkness to investigate rumors of a rebel expedition gone rogue
Description:
Face off against British-aligned frontier militias as you follow reports of burned settlements and massacres, all laid at the feet of one enigmatic, unaccountable American rebel. In this Nations & Cannons game, play as a 3rd-level, historically-sourced character from the American Revolution; complete with new rules for black powder firearms, period-appropriate Backgrounds, and brand-new classes and subclasses.
